Tyler Mechanical Contracting Awarded Two Jobs

Sept. 28, 2010

Tyler Mechanical Contracting was selected as the mechanical contractor for the Sidwell Friends School project in Washington, D.C. The project will feature the addition of one new below-ground gymnasium with additional equipment being added to the existing central utility plant to support the new gym. Completion of the new gymnasium is scheduled for July 2010.

The owner of the project is the Sidwell Friends School. The general contractor for the project is Whiting-Turner Contracting Company. The architect/engineer for the project is Cannon Design.

Tyler Mechanical Contracting was also awarded the Rockville Courthouse project in Rockville, MD. The project is a new state-of-the-art 167,000-square-foot, six-story courthouse with an underground parking garage. The courthouse will also feature a humidity-controlled environment, radiant floor heating, DDC Controls System, cafeteria, sheriff's office, and holding cells. Work is scheduled to begin in December 2008. Completion is scheduled for August 2010.

The owner of the project is Rockville District Courthouse. The general contractor for the project is Coakley Williams Construction, Inc. The architect for the project is DMJM Design. The engineer for the project is RMF Eng. Inc.
